# Máquinas Assistência Técnica

maquinas

## GET /maquinas

> Obter listagem de Máquinas SAT

```json
{"openapi":"3.0.1","info":{"title":"Assistência Técnica","version":"1.0"},"tags":[{"name":"Máquinas Assistência Técnica","description":"maquinas"}],"servers":[{"url":"https://localhost/assistenciatecnica/v10"},{"url":"http://localhost/assistenciatecnica/v10"}],"security":[{"csw_auth":[]}],"components":{"securitySchemes":{"csw_auth":{"type":"apiKey","name":"Authorization","in":"header"}},"schemas":{"ListaMaquinas":{"type":"object","properties":{"continuationToken":{"type":"string"},"data":{"type":"array","items":{"$ref":"#/components/schemas/Maquina"}}}},"Maquina":{"type":"object","properties":{"codMaquina":{"type":"string","description":"Código da Máquina"},"mascara":{"type":"string","description":"Código da Máscara da Máquina"},"codOF":{"type":"string","description":"Código da O.F."},"codEngenharia":{"type":"string","description":"Código da Engenharia"},"narrativa":{"type":"string","description":"Narrativa (separada por ',')"},"classifMaquina":{"type":"integer","description":"Classificação da Máquina (1 - Primária, 2 - Acessório da Primária )"},"tipoMaquina":{"type":"integer","description":"Tipo da Máquina (1 - Produção Própria, 2 - Revenda, 3 - Outras )"},"codNumSeriePrima":{"type":"string","description":"Código do Número de Série da Primária"},"numSerieCancel":{"type":"boolean","description":"Número de Série Cancelado (0 - Não, 1 - Sim )"},"dadosCustomizados":{"type":"array","items":{"$ref":"#/components/schemas/DadosCustomizados"}}}},"DadosCustomizados":{"required":["campo","valor"],"type":"object","properties":{"campo":{"type":"string"},"valor":{"type":"string"}}},"Erro":{"type":"object","properties":{"mensagem":{"type":"string"}}}}},"paths":{"/maquinas":{"get":{"tags":["Máquinas Assistência Técnica"],"summary":"Obter listagem de Máquinas SAT","operationId":"ObterListaMaquinas","parameters":[{"name":"empresa","in":"header","description":"Código da Empresa no ERP Consistem","required":true,"schema":{"type":"integer"}},{"name":"continuationToken","in":"query","description":"Identificador da paginação da consulta","schema":{"type":"string"}}],"responses":{"200":{"description":"OK","content":{"application/json":{"schema":{"$ref":"#/components/schemas/ListaMaquinas"}}}},"400":{"description":"Bad Request","content":{"application/json":{"schema":{"type":"array","items":{"$ref":"#/components/schemas/Erro"}}}}},"429":{"description":"Too Many Requests","content":{}},"500":{"description":"Internal Server Error","content":{"application/json":{"schema":{"$ref":"#/components/schemas/Erro"}}}}}}}}}
```

## PUT /maquinas

> Cadastrar nova Maquina SAT

```json
{"openapi":"3.0.1","info":{"title":"Assistência Técnica","version":"1.0"},"tags":[{"name":"Máquinas Assistência Técnica","description":"maquinas"}],"servers":[{"url":"https://localhost/assistenciatecnica/v10"},{"url":"http://localhost/assistenciatecnica/v10"}],"security":[{"csw_auth":[]}],"components":{"securitySchemes":{"csw_auth":{"type":"apiKey","name":"Authorization","in":"header"}},"schemas":{"PutMaquina":{"type":"object","properties":{"mascara":{"type":"string","description":"Código da Máscara da Máquina"},"codOF":{"type":"string","description":"Código da O.F."},"codEngenharia":{"type":"string","description":"Código da Engenharia"},"narrativa":{"type":"string","description":"Narrativa (separada por ',')"},"classifMaquina":{"type":"integer","description":"Classificação da Máquina (1 - Primária, 2 - Acessório da Primária )"},"tipoMaquina":{"type":"integer","description":"Tipo da Máquina (1 - Produção Própria, 2 - Revenda, 3 - Outras )"},"codNumSeriePrima":{"type":"string","description":"Código Número de Série da Máquina Primária"},"dadosCustomizados":{"type":"array","items":{"$ref":"#/components/schemas/DadosCustomizados"}}}},"DadosCustomizados":{"required":["campo","valor"],"type":"object","properties":{"campo":{"type":"string"},"valor":{"type":"string"}}},"Erro":{"type":"object","properties":{"mensagem":{"type":"string"}}}}},"paths":{"/maquinas":{"put":{"tags":["Máquinas Assistência Técnica"],"summary":"Cadastrar nova Maquina SAT","operationId":"CadastrarMaquina","parameters":[{"name":"empresa","in":"header","required":true,"schema":{"type":"string"}},{"name":"numeroSerie","in":"query","description":"Número de Série da nova Maquina","required":true,"schema":{"type":"string"}}],"requestBody":{"description":"Dados da nova Maquina","content":{"application/json":{"schema":{"$ref":"#/components/schemas/PutMaquina"}}},"required":true},"responses":{"200":{"description":"OK","content":{}},"400":{"description":"Bad Request","content":{"application/json":{"schema":{"type":"array","items":{"$ref":"#/components/schemas/Erro"}}}}},"429":{"description":"Too Many Requests","content":{}},"500":{"description":"Internal Server Error","content":{"application/json":{"schema":{"$ref":"#/components/schemas/Erro"}}}}}}}}}
```

## GET /maquinas/{id}

> Obter Máquinas SAT

```json
{"openapi":"3.0.1","info":{"title":"Assistência Técnica","version":"1.0"},"tags":[{"name":"Máquinas Assistência Técnica","description":"maquinas"}],"servers":[{"url":"https://localhost/assistenciatecnica/v10"},{"url":"http://localhost/assistenciatecnica/v10"}],"security":[{"csw_auth":[]}],"components":{"securitySchemes":{"csw_auth":{"type":"apiKey","name":"Authorization","in":"header"}},"schemas":{"Maquina":{"type":"object","properties":{"codMaquina":{"type":"string","description":"Código da Máquina"},"mascara":{"type":"string","description":"Código da Máscara da Máquina"},"codOF":{"type":"string","description":"Código da O.F."},"codEngenharia":{"type":"string","description":"Código da Engenharia"},"narrativa":{"type":"string","description":"Narrativa (separada por ',')"},"classifMaquina":{"type":"integer","description":"Classificação da Máquina (1 - Primária, 2 - Acessório da Primária )"},"tipoMaquina":{"type":"integer","description":"Tipo da Máquina (1 - Produção Própria, 2 - Revenda, 3 - Outras )"},"codNumSeriePrima":{"type":"string","description":"Código do Número de Série da Primária"},"numSerieCancel":{"type":"boolean","description":"Número de Série Cancelado (0 - Não, 1 - Sim )"},"dadosCustomizados":{"type":"array","items":{"$ref":"#/components/schemas/DadosCustomizados"}}}},"DadosCustomizados":{"required":["campo","valor"],"type":"object","properties":{"campo":{"type":"string"},"valor":{"type":"string"}}},"Erro":{"type":"object","properties":{"mensagem":{"type":"string"}}}}},"paths":{"/maquinas/{id}":{"get":{"tags":["Máquinas Assistência Técnica"],"summary":"Obter Máquinas SAT","operationId":"ObterMaquina","parameters":[{"name":"empresa","in":"header","description":"Código da Empresa no ERP Consistem","required":true,"schema":{"type":"integer"}},{"name":"id","in":"path","description":"Código da Maquina","required":true,"schema":{"maxLength":10,"type":"string"}}],"responses":{"200":{"description":"OK","content":{"application/json":{"schema":{"$ref":"#/components/schemas/Maquina"}}}},"400":{"description":"Bad Request","content":{"application/json":{"schema":{"type":"array","items":{"$ref":"#/components/schemas/Erro"}}}}},"429":{"description":"Too Many Requests","content":{}},"500":{"description":"Internal Server Error","content":{"application/json":{"schema":{"$ref":"#/components/schemas/Erro"}}}}}}}}}
```

## PUT /maquinas/{id}

> Atualizar Máquina SAT

```json
{"openapi":"3.0.1","info":{"title":"Assistência Técnica","version":"1.0"},"tags":[{"name":"Máquinas Assistência Técnica","description":"maquinas"}],"servers":[{"url":"https://localhost/assistenciatecnica/v10"},{"url":"http://localhost/assistenciatecnica/v10"}],"security":[{"csw_auth":[]}],"components":{"securitySchemes":{"csw_auth":{"type":"apiKey","name":"Authorization","in":"header"}},"schemas":{"PutMaquina":{"type":"object","properties":{"mascara":{"type":"string","description":"Código da Máscara da Máquina"},"codOF":{"type":"string","description":"Código da O.F."},"codEngenharia":{"type":"string","description":"Código da Engenharia"},"narrativa":{"type":"string","description":"Narrativa (separada por ',')"},"classifMaquina":{"type":"integer","description":"Classificação da Máquina (1 - Primária, 2 - Acessório da Primária )"},"tipoMaquina":{"type":"integer","description":"Tipo da Máquina (1 - Produção Própria, 2 - Revenda, 3 - Outras )"},"codNumSeriePrima":{"type":"string","description":"Código Número de Série da Máquina Primária"},"dadosCustomizados":{"type":"array","items":{"$ref":"#/components/schemas/DadosCustomizados"}}}},"DadosCustomizados":{"required":["campo","valor"],"type":"object","properties":{"campo":{"type":"string"},"valor":{"type":"string"}}},"Erro":{"type":"object","properties":{"mensagem":{"type":"string"}}}}},"paths":{"/maquinas/{id}":{"put":{"tags":["Máquinas Assistência Técnica"],"summary":"Atualizar Máquina SAT","operationId":"AtualizarMaquina","parameters":[{"name":"empresa","in":"header","required":true,"schema":{"type":"string"}},{"name":"id","in":"path","description":"Código da Maquina","required":true,"schema":{"maxLength":10,"type":"string"}}],"requestBody":{"description":"Dados da Máquina","content":{"application/json":{"schema":{"$ref":"#/components/schemas/PutMaquina"}}},"required":true},"responses":{"200":{"description":"OK","content":{}},"400":{"description":"Bad Request","content":{"application/json":{"schema":{"type":"array","items":{"$ref":"#/components/schemas/Erro"}}}}},"429":{"description":"Too Many Requests","content":{}},"500":{"description":"Internal Server Error","content":{"application/json":{"schema":{"$ref":"#/components/schemas/Erro"}}}}}}}}}
```

## DELETE /maquinas/{id}

> Excluir uma Máquina SAT

```json
{"openapi":"3.0.1","info":{"title":"Assistência Técnica","version":"1.0"},"tags":[{"name":"Máquinas Assistência Técnica","description":"maquinas"}],"servers":[{"url":"https://localhost/assistenciatecnica/v10"},{"url":"http://localhost/assistenciatecnica/v10"}],"security":[{"csw_auth":[]}],"components":{"securitySchemes":{"csw_auth":{"type":"apiKey","name":"Authorization","in":"header"}},"schemas":{"Erro":{"type":"object","properties":{"mensagem":{"type":"string"}}}}},"paths":{"/maquinas/{id}":{"delete":{"tags":["Máquinas Assistência Técnica"],"summary":"Excluir uma Máquina SAT","operationId":"ExcluirMaquina","parameters":[{"name":"empresa","in":"header","description":"Código da Empresa","required":true,"schema":{"type":"string"}},{"name":"id","in":"path","description":"Código da Maquina","required":true,"schema":{"type":"string"}}],"responses":{"200":{"description":"OK","content":{}},"400":{"description":"Bad Request","content":{"application/json":{"schema":{"type":"array","items":{"$ref":"#/components/schemas/Erro"}}}}},"429":{"description":"Too Many Requests","content":{}},"500":{"description":"Internal Server Error","content":{"application/json":{"schema":{"$ref":"#/components/schemas/Erro"}}}}}}}}}
```


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://ajuda.consistem.com.br/consistem-api/consistem-erp-api/industrial/assistencia-tecnica-v1.0/maquinas-assistencia-tecnica.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
